The Oxide and Friends ep on LLM rigor was cool, but how does this work when you don't start from the baseline of having a team exclusively filled with very competent and diligent members?

1 month ago 1 0 0 0

I don't know (or care, really) how mega-corps tackle this, but I am really curious of what a successful coding-agent-use framework could look like for small teams. Some way to identify "sufficient rigor" while having guardrails to prevent sloppy contributions from even getting to the review stage.
